Color Schemes

A good color harmony is perfect looking color combinations or colors that look good together. Everyone from designers to developers are looking for colors that go well together. Color schemes above are different relative position on color spectrum. Using them together will create aesthetic looks.

Complimentary Colors are colors on opposite sides of the color wheel that goes well together.

Analogous colors are a slight variation in one color or related colors or neighboring colors on either side of color wheel . Example like Red, Orange and Yellow with red as central color. An analogous color scheme creates a rich, monochromatic look. Analogous scheme lacks contrast and is not as vibrant as complementary schemes.

Double Complementary is Four color (a mix of primar and secondary colors) scheme with two colors (hues) are next to each other on the color wheel are paired with two adjacent colors (hues) on the opposite side. For examle Red (Primary) and Orange (Secondary) with adjacent to Blue (Primary) and Green (Secondary).
